BC License + AB Speeding Ticket = To Pay or Not to Pay?

Back in June while I was in Edmonton, I got a speeding ticket on a rental car I rented over there.

Now that I've been back in Vancouver for a month and a bit, I thought I don't have to pay for the ticket... until I received a Notice of Conviction today =/

I have been hearing from a couple of people that I don't have to pay for the ticket since.

1. I'm driving a different car now.
2. I am out of AB's vehicle law jurisdiction

But I would like to hear a legitimate answer from someone on this board as well.

currenlty there is no reciprocal agreement between the provinces. that may change, but they will put a warrant out for your arrest for non payment. That is likely to do two things.

1 Will cause you grief when and if you are stopped locally because it will show up when they run your name and it makes you look bad in the eyes of the law if you have outstanding warrants from other juridictions (not taking responsibitly for your actions.

2 if you go back to alberta at some point and get stopped you will go to jail..... makes for a rotten visit.
